Dear God, I've never seen a picture of that before... is that an aluminum foil Stormtrooper helmet?!?!
Yes it is. At the time, Sid and Harlem Heat were going to face off against Sting, British Bulldog, and a "mystery partner." They're face to face cutting a promo and Sting says : Our paartner will shock the world, he's called The Shockmaster.

And this guy is supposed to bust through the walls for a big entrance, but he falls over, loses his helmet, recovers, then starts 'talking' through that crazy Black Scorpion voice box. You can actually see the other guys trying to not laugh.
